[agent\_craft] Explanations are padded with filler phrases and redundant qualifiers
Cut words that add no meaning: 'very', 'really', 'in order to', 'due to the fact that', 'at this point in time'. Replace weak verb\+noun phrases with strong verbs \('perform an analysis' → 'analyze'\).
Journey Context:
Agents often over-explain to be thorough, producing sentences like 'It is important to note that the system will, at this point in time, be required to perform the implementation of the change.' Strunk's rule is 'Omit needless words.' The test is simple: remove the phrase. If the meaning is unchanged, leave it out. Concision is not brevity for its own sake; every extra word dilutes emphasis and increases cognitive load.
